Superb Painted & Carved Peasant Coffer
Ref: 2973
The carved arc or coffer based on the design of a Roman sarcophagus is the classic very ancient item of shepherd mountain culture furniture found across Europe from the Western highlands of Spain to the eastern highlands of Romania.This is an exceptional example, very good condition, nicely carved with "good luck" or apotropaic pin-wheel rosettes and tree of life symbols and most of all very brightly coloured.
